
Anaheim Ducks Announce Roster Move
April 5, 2017 - American Hockey League (AHL)
San Diego Gulls News Release
SAN DIEGO - The Anaheim Ducks announced today that the National Hockey League (NHL) club has recalled left wing Ondrej Kase from the San Diego Gulls, Anaheim's primary development affiliate in the American Hockey League (AHL).
Kase, 21 (11/8/95), has earned 5-914 points with 16 penalty minutes (PIM) in 51 games with the Ducks this season. He made his NHL debut on Nov. 2 vs. Pittsburgh and scored his first career NHL goal and game-winning goal on Dec. 1 in Vancouver.
Selected by Anaheim in the seventh round (205th overall) of the 2014 NHL Draft, Kase has recorded 13-1124 points with 10 PIM in 38 career AHL games with San Diego, including 5-510 points and a +12 rating in 13 contests with the Gulls this season. The 6-0, 180-pound forward has also appeared in nine career Calder Cup Playoff games, earning 1-34 points with the Gulls.
